随着互联网技术的不断发展,H5(HTML5)作为第五代超文本标记语言,以其强大的兼容性、丰富的功能和良好的用户体验,在移动互联网领域得到了广泛应用。无论是企业还是个人开发者,掌握H5网站的制作技巧都显得尤为重要。本文将从零开始,为读者提供一份全面的H5网站制作指南,帮助大家轻松入门并逐步进阶。
首先,了解H5的基本概念和技术体系是学习的基础。H5不仅包括了HTML5本身,还涵盖了CSS3(层叠样式表第3版)和JavaScript等前端技术。这些技术共同作用,使得网页可以实现更加丰富多样的交互效果和视觉体验。对于初学者而言,建议先从HTML5的学习入手,掌握基本的标签使用方法,比如如何创建一个简单的网页结构,添加文字、图片等元素。
接下来,学习CSS3是非常必要的。CSS3允许开发者对页面进行美化设计,如设置字体颜色、大小、背景图等,同时还能实现圆角、阴影等高级视觉效果。通过实践操作,熟悉CSS3的选择器规则及其在不同场景下的应用,将大大提升网页的设计感。
JavaScript则是实现网页动态效果的关键。它可以让网页与用户之间产生互动,例如点击按钮触发事件、数据的动态加载等。对于想要开发出更具吸引力的H5网站的开发者来说,学习JavaScript是必不可少的一步。可以从基础语法学起,逐渐过渡到函数、对象等更高级的内容。
掌握了上述基础知识后,就可以开始尝试构建自己的H5项目了。这里推荐采用模块化开发的思想,即把整个项目拆分成多个小部分来分别处理,这样不仅有利于团队协作,也能提高代码的可维护性和复用率。此外,合理利用现有的开源框架和工具(如React、Vue等),能够有效减少重复劳动,加快开发进度。
在实际开发过程中,还需要注意以下几点:
- 响应式设计:确保网站能在各种设备上良好显示,特别是手机和平板电脑等移动终端。
- 性能优化:合理管理资源请求,避免不必要的图片加载,压缩文件大小,以提升加载速度。
- SEO优化:虽然H5主要用于移动端,但良好的搜索引擎优化同样重要,这有助于提高网站的可见度。
- 安全性考虑:防止SQL注入、XSS攻击等问题,保护用户信息安全。
最后,持续关注行业动态和技术趋势,参与社区交流,不断学习新的知识和技能,将有助于开发者保持竞争力,创造出更多高质量的H5作品。希望每位读者都能通过本指南,开启自己的H5网站制作之旅,享受编程带来的乐趣。